Laotian Refugees at the Ubon Ratchathani Refugee Camp in Thailand in 1980. From June through December of 1980 I volunteered at this refugee camp in Northeastern Thailand. I taught a specialized English As A Second Language class which sought to acquaint refugees with basic English language skills to be successful when immigrating to an English Speaking Country. I learned a great deal about the difficulties faced by refugees and the resilience of the human spirit. As I watch refugees fleeing another corner of the world I am saddened and angry that this has happened yet again to a group of ordinary citizens. I have heard back from some people who were in the camp. They have built new lives for themselves in Europe and North America and made it thanks to a variety of charitable organizations.
